if the connection is good, i'll test the starter tomorrow. but it seems strange that that happened right after i messed with the fuel pump. and can anybody explain why the pump wouldn't turn off after i unplugged it and plugged it back up?
whenn u turn the key on the pump energizes or builds up pressure in the fuel line
once the pump hits the right pressusre it stops buzzing also underneath the carpet passenger side tranny area is the inertia switch unplug it and put a jumper to connect the two wires bypassing the inertia switch taht switch can cause alot of problems
but dont leave it that way it is dangerous cause if u get hit that shuts off the pumps
